Material and Construction Quality

Quality materials and construction form the backbone of reliable nerf bars, making these factors essential to your selection process. When examining Smittybilt nerf bars, you’ll find they’re crafted from alloy steel, providing the durability you need for high-impact situations.

You’ll want to pay attention to the construction method, as one-piece welded designs offer superior rigidity compared to bolt-together options. The textured black powder coat finish isn’t just for looks – it’s your protection against rust and corrosion. Consider the weight rating of 445 lbs when evaluating your needs, especially if you’re planning frequent use.

Installation methods matter too. While no-drill options might save you time, fully welded designs typically provide better long-term stability. Choose based on your installation preferences and required durability level.

Installation Requirements and Complexity

Now that you’ve selected the right material and build quality, understanding the installation process will help you make an informed choice. Most Smittybilt nerf bars feature a no-drill installation design with direct bolt-on capability, making them relatively straightforward to mount on your vehicle.

However, you’ll want to prepare for potential challenges during installation. The included instructions can be unclear or insufficient, so you might need to seek additional guidance online. It’s also worth noting that some users have found the factory hardware to be inadequate. You may need to purchase stronger mounting components to guarantee a secure fit. While Smittybilt promotes easy installation, being prepared with extra tools and possibly upgraded hardware will help you achieve the best results for your nerf bar setup.

Size and Vehicle Compatibility

Selecting the right size and fit for your Smittybilt nerf bars requires careful attention to vehicle specifications. You’ll need to verify your vehicle’s make, model, and year to guarantee proper compatibility with the nerf bars you’re considering.

Measure the distance between your wheel wells if you’re interested in wheel-to-wheel coverage options. This measurement is essential, especially for larger vehicles that might benefit from extended protection. Don’t forget to check the weight capacity – Smittybilt nerf bars can support up to 445 pounds, but ratings vary by model.

Before making your purchase, review your vehicle’s existing equipment and accessories. Some factory-installed components might interfere with nerf bar installation. For easier mounting, look for no-drill options that are specifically designed for your vehicle type.

Weight Capacity Limits

When choosing Smittybilt nerf bars for your vehicle, understanding their weight capacity limits is pivotal for safety and longevity. Different models can support up to 445 lbs, so you’ll need to verify the specific ratings for your chosen bars in the manufacturer’s specifications.

To guarantee safe operation, you’ll want to calculate the total weight that your nerf bars will need to handle, including both passengers and any cargo you might load or unload. Don’t risk exceeding the rated capacity, as this can result in bending or structural failure of the bars.

Make it a habit to inspect your nerf bars regularly for signs of wear, especially if you’re frequently loading them with significant weight. This proactive approach will help maintain their safety and performance over time.
